Father's Day Prayer

Here is a prayer of thanksgiving for Father’s Day. It was written by Rev. Dr. Libby Grammer of Martinsville, Virginia.

Prayer for Father’s Day

 We give thanks today…

For fathers who showed up, played and danced,

ran and twirled, taught and learned;

 

For fathers who kissed boo-boos

and held us in strong arms when we were weak;

 

For fathers who believed in us and trusted us with our own futures,

even as they taught us how best to live;

 

For fathers who exhibited the very best of what it means to be men,

and tossed aside toxic masculinity

in favor of a strength in love and empathy;

 

For fathers who had high standards,

yet deep compassion;

 

For fathers who taught us rules to live by,

and with integrity lived by these rules themselves;

 

For fathers who protected us

and sought after our welfare;

 

For fathers who were never related to us by blood or by law

but stood in as a father figure;

 

For fathers who were not always present

but by grace came back into our lives.

~ Rev. Dr. Libby Grammer, Senior Pastor, First Baptist Church, Martinsville, VA www.fbcmartinsville.com

Prayer for Fathers in Our Lives


Here is a prayer of blessing for fathers on Father’s Day. It was written by Tony Rossi and posted on JesuitResource.org.

Prayer for Fathers

Heavenly Father,
Today we ask You to bless our earthly fathers
for the many times they reflected the love, strength,
generosity, wisdom and mercy
that You exemplify in Your relationship with us, Your children.

We honor our fathers
for putting our needs above their own convenience and comfort;
for teaching us to show courage and determination in the face of adversity;
for challenging us to move beyond self-limiting boundaries;
for modeling the qualities that would turn us
into responsible, principled, caring adults.

Not all our fathers lived up to these ideals.
Give them the grace to acknowledge and learn from their mistakes.
Give us the grace to extend to them
the same forgiveness that you offer us all.
Help us to resist the urge to stay stuck in past bitterness,
instead, moving forward with humility and peace of heart.

We ask your blessing on those men who served as father figures in our lives
when our biological fathers weren't able to do so.
May the love and selflessness they showed us
be returned to them in all their relationships,
and help them to know that their influence
has changed us for the better.

Give new and future fathers the guidance they need
to raise happy and holy children,
grounded in a love for God and other people -
and remind these fathers that treating their wives
with dignity, compassion and respect is
one of the greatest gifts they can give their children.

We pray that our fathers who have passed into the next life
have been welcomed into Your loving embrace,
and that our family will one be day be reunited
in your heavenly kingdom.

In union with St. Joseph,
whom you entrusted with Your Son,
we ask Your generous blessings today and every day. Amen.

~ written by Tony Rossi and posted on JesuitResource.org. https://www.xavier.edu/jesuitresource/online-resources/prayer-index/fathers-day-prayers

Father's Day Prayer


Here’s a prayer for fathers originally attributed to the Methodist Church in Africa. It was posted on the Casa Franciscana Outreach website.

Prayer for Fathers

Loving and Merciful God,
our thoughts and prayers today are turned toward our fathers.

For those whose fathers have increased the joy in their families’ lives,
we give You thanks.
For those good men who sustain and support us in our living,
who love us no matter what,
we give You thanks.

For those whose fathers have been a source of hurt and pain,
may their wounds be healed
and may they find in You, in us, in others,
the nurturing love that is needed for their well-being.
We also pray that these fathers find forgiveness.

For those fathers who are separated from their children,
give them the insight and perseverance
to parent in whatever ways are open to them.
Give them the courage to make the decisions
that allow their children to thrive.

For those fathers whose relationships with their children
have been difficult or disappointing, we pray.
We pray, too, for those fathers who have lost a child.
We turn to You, most holy God, for consolation
where consolation seems impossible.
For single fathers who struggle to be both parents to their children,
may they find the strength and wisdom for their task.

For those who have recently lost
or who are facing the imminent loss of their fathers,
may they find comfort in the love
that their fathers have given them. Amen.

~ attributed to the Methodist Church in Africa. Posted by Father Tommy on the Casa Franciscana Outreach website. https://casafranciscanaoutreach.org/fathers-day-prayer/

Prayer of Blessing for Father's Day


Here’s a prayer of blessing for Father’s Day. It was posted on Bereaved and Blessed.

Blessing on Fathers
on Father’s Day

Loving God, 
we give you thanks for the many gifts you have given us;
the gift of life, 
the gift of those who love us,
and especially, today,
we thank you for the gift of our fathers.

We ask your blessing upon our fathers
who gave us rules to live by,
standards to uphold,
joys to cherish,
faith to live by,
hopes worth dreaming of
and who blessed our lives
with their unselfish and unconditional love.

We ask your blessing upon our fathers
who are unable to be with us today.
May they know how much we love and care for them.

We ask your blessing upon adoptive fathers,
that they may always know their special role of being a true father,
a revelation of God’s love for their children.

We ask your blessing upon fathers who have lost children
through miscarriage, stillbirth, crib death, 
sickness, accident and tragedy,
that they may have your continuing strength and courage.

We ask your blessing upon those
who want to be fathers or have another child,
that they may practice patience
and feel your love as they wait and hope.

We remember our fathers who have died
and for the unique way they revealed for us your love.
We ask that you keep them in your care
until the time comes for us to join them in your Kingdom.

And we ask your blessing upon the fathers
standing here before us.

Let the example of their faith and love shine forth.

Give them the strength 
to live the faithful and loving lives
you call them to live.

Protect and guide them.
Keep them in your care
and grant that their children may always honor them
with a spirit of profound respect.

We ask this in the name of Jesus, our Lord. Amen.
